A memorial of Arjuna, the tusker, which died during an elephant capture operation in the Yeslur range of forest in Hassan district in 2023, will be inaugurated, on May 6.
A communique from the office of the Forest Minister issued on Sunday (May 3, 2026) stated that the memorial had been built at the elephant’s burial ground. Arjuna had won the hearts of many as he carried the golden howdah during the Mysuru Dasara procession eight times. It died because of the injury it suffered after being attacked by a wild tusker during the capture operation on December 4, 2023.
